Table of Contents
Download and install
There are several ways to download/install AnyChart-jQuery.
-
Direct download
Binaries are located in dist folder.
- Package managers
You can install AnyChart-jQuery using npm, bower or yarn:
npm install anychart-jquery
bower install anychart-jquery
yarn add anychart-jquery
Quick start
Here is a basic sample that shows how to add a column chart:
<!doctype html>
<html>
<head>
<!-- Add jQuery -->
<script src="js/vendor/jquery-3.1.1.min.js"></script>
<!-- Add anychart-bundle -->
<script src="js/anychart-bundle.min.js"></script>
<!-- Add AnyChart jQuery plugin -->
<script src="js/anychart-jquery.min.js"></script>
</head>
<body>
<div id="container" style="width: 640px; height: 480px;"></div>
<script>
// Render a column chart to a #container
$('#container').anychart('column', [3, 1, 2]);
</script>
</body>
</html>
Examples Overview
See examples to learn how things work:
Asynchronous Data Loading |
Choropleth Map |
Gantt Chart |
Multiple Charts |
Simple Chart Update |
Simple Dashboard |
Stock Chart |
API Overview
$(selector).anychart();
Returns an instance of a chart if it is rendered to a container. Returns null otherwise.
$(selector).anychart('line', [3, 1, 2]);
var chart = $(selector).anychart();
chart.background('red');
$(selector).anychartStage();
Returns an instance of a stage if it was rendered to a container. Returns null otherwise.
$(selector).anychartStage(chart1, chart2, chart3);
var stage = $(selector).anychartStage();
stage.width(400);
$(selector).anychart(type, var_args);
Renders type chart to a container.
type can be any of AnyChart chart types or stock, ganttProject, ganttResource.
var_args are data that is passed to the chart constructor.
$(selector).anychart('line', [3, 1, 2], [5, 4, 3]);
Other use cases you can find in AnyChart jQuery examples folder
$(selector).anychart(type, geoData, var_args);
Renders a map to a container.
type can be: bubbleMap, choropleth, connector, markerMap, seatMap
geoData can be a string or an object with geo data.
var_args are chart data.
$(selector).anychart('choropleth', 'anychart.maps.australia', data);
$(selector).anychartStage(var_args);
Renders preconfigured charts to a stage.
var_args are charts to be rendered to on a stage.
$(selector).anychartStage(chart1, chart2, chart3);
License
© AnyChart.com - JavaScript charts. AnyChart jQuery plugin is released under the Apache 2.0 License.